About our School
We are excited to be seeking a new Headteacher for our amazing special academy, Fountaindale School.
Fountaindale serves 97 amazing children and young people from EYFS through to Key Stage 5 who are very well supported by a highly dedicated and hard‑working team of professionals.
At Fountaindale, our vision is that we want everyone to “be the best we can be”. We place a high value on working with and through families to achieve the very best for our children. Fountaindale has an experienced and passionate workforce that routinely goes the extra mile to make sure our learners get what they need. The school, recently judged by Ofsted as ‘Good’ in all areas, is purpose built and is surrounded by Harlow Wood, enjoying a peaceful and welcoming environment.

About the TrustThis is an exciting opportunity to join an award winning Multi Academy Trust and be part of a welcoming and supportive team that serves amazing children and young people. Nexus Multi Academy Trust was founded in 2016, with 19 unique SEND and mainstream academies.
We are a growing, forward‑thinking and innovative Trust with a shared ethos, vision and values for a personalised child‑centred approach. We are committed and invested in “Learning together, to be the best we can be” and it is as relatable to every employee and partner of our Trust as it is to our children, young adults and their families.
